Book Synopsis
Learn to make your own healthy, delicious, and authentic Korean banchan at home! Banchan are small, healthy, vegetable-focused side dishes that accompany every Korean meal. These dishes are designed to complement main courses, offering extra layers of flavor and texture with crisp, fresh vegetables. Tangy pickles, seasoned seaweed, marinated tofu, spicy kimchi--there's something for everyone. For many, the banchan are actually the main event! This book features 100 authentic Korean banchan recipes, including:- Spicy Kimchi Dishes such as the sweet-tart Cherry Tomato Kimchi and rich Pork and Kimchi Stir-Fry
- Lightly-seasoned Namuls like Wood Ear Mushrooms with Gochujang Namul and savory Garlic Chives with Soy Namul
- Seasonal Pickles like Pickled Whole Garlic, Perilla Leaves in Soy Sauce, and Dried Apricot Miso Jangajji
- Crisp Panjeon Pancakes including Shredded Sweet Potato Jeon and Shiitake Mushroom Jeon
- Stir-fried Japchae Noodles like Asparagus and Onion Japchae and Mushroom Japchae
- Main Dishes like Beef Bulgogi and Sweet and Spicy Stewed Chicken Drumettes
- And many more!
With 100 unique and mix-and-match banchan recipes, preparing a complete, healthy, and delicious home-cooked Korean meal has never been easier!
About the Author
Nobuko Kitasaka has made Seoul, South Korea her home for over a decade. While living there, she has immersed herself in the pursuit of mastering traditional Korean home style recipes. Taking to heart the Korean philosophy of "eating what's good for the body," she continues to deepen her knowledge of local ingredients and cooking methods. She hosts cooking classes and seminars in her home, where she conveys the charm of Korean cuisine--which is spicy, but also delicate and bold--while teaching the art of creating beautiful table settings.
